Legal Basis for Processing Personal Data:

We will only collect and process your personal data when there is a lawful basis for doing so under the GDPR. The legal bases for processing your personal data may include:

a. Consent: We will obtain your explicit consent before processing your personal data for specific purposes, such as sending marketing communications.

b. Contractual Necessity: If you enter into a contract with us, we may process your personal data to fulfill the terms of the contract.

c. Legitimate Interests: We may process your personal data for legitimate business interests, provided that such processing does not override your fundamental rights and freedoms.

Data Subject Rights:

As an EU resident, you have certain rights under the GDPR with regard to your personal data, including:

a. Right to Access: You have the right to request access to your personal data that we hold.

b. Right to Rectification: You have the right to request the correction of any inaccurate or incomplete personal data.

c. Right to Erasure: You have the right to request the deletion of your personal data under certain circumstances.

d. Right to Restriction: You have the right to request the restriction of processing of your personal data under certain circumstances.

e. Right to Data Portability: You have the right to receive your personal data in a structured, commonly used, and machine-readable format, and to transmit that data to another data controller.

f. Right to Object: You have the right to object to the processing of your personal data under certain circumstances.

g. Right to Withdraw Consent: If we rely on your consent to process your personal data, you have the right to withdraw your consent at any time.
